Tracking tasks, issues, and projects is an activity common to all business and technical disciplines, from software development to customer service. RT, the Request Tracker, is a robust, open-source ticketing system that supports efficient, agile workflow by tracking projects, issues and requests, from inception to resolution, in a community of users.
RT is a flexible, lightweight, extensible set of tools and technologies, including Web, email and command-line interfaces; an SQL database backend; granular access control that allows users to do their work but also protects the system; a flexible 'keywords' system which allows a local site to keep track of ticket metadata sensibly; extensible linking that ties tickets to each other and to external databases; and clean, object-oriented design based on perl and other open source technology.
RT has achieved broad acceptance worldwide in businesses, educational institutions and development organizations that rely on agile workflow to provide customer support, bug tracking, software development, trouble ticketing, and other activities for which a group of folks need to keep track of a list of tasks.
